It was a beautiful little puppy, light grey with splattered black splotches; it was the lost drips of an artist's overflowing brush. The rain beat down ferociously onto the metal gate nearby, trailing down the glistening surface in a race with nearby precipitation. Howling with a fever, the storm whipped up thunder and lightening, scaring the puppy further back into the little hole it had found. "Faye, a puppy," footsteps, barely heard over the torrent, approached. The human crouched down, holding out their hand for the puppy to sniff.
